#c83fe0 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c83fe0 is composed of 78.4% red, 24.7%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.7% cyan, 71.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 291.1 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 56.3%. #c83fe0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7eff with #9100c1.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

● #c83fe0 color description : Bright magenta.
The hexadecimal color #c83fe0 has RGB values of R:200, G:63,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 13123552.
